Función WslRegisterDistribution (wslapi.h)

Registra una nueva distribución con el Subsistema de Windows para Linux (WSL).

Sintaxis

HRESULT WslRegisterDistribution(
  [in] PCWSTR distributionName,
  [in] PCWSTR tarGzFilename
);

Parámetros

[in] distributionName

Nombre único que representa una distribución (por ejemplo, "Fabrikam.Distro.10.01").

[in] tarGzFilename

Ruta de acceso completa a un archivo .tar.gz que contiene el sistema de archivos de la distribución que se va a registrar.

Valor devuelto

Esta función puede devolver uno de los siguientes valores. Use las macros SUCCEEDED y FAILED para probar el valor devuelto de esta función.

Código de retorno Descripción
S_OK La distribución se registró correctamente con el Subsistema de Windows para Linux.
HRESULT_FROM_WIN32(ERROR_ALREADY_EXISTS) Error porque ya se ha registrado una distribución con este nombre.

Requisitos

   
Plataforma de destino Windows
Encabezado wslapi.h
Library Wslapi.lib
Archivo DLL Api-ms-win-wsl-api-l1-1-0.dll